Worship & Creative Arts Pastor

Living Hope is seeking a full-time Worship and Creative Arts Pastor who will lead and develop teams of volunteers in creating environments, activities and gatherings that lead people into a growing relationship with Jesus Christ.

Regina is a growing city filled with opportunities. Living Hope is a thriving church in the southeast corner of the city, situated in one of the fastest growing subdivisions of the city. The communities around Living Hope are diverse and filled with families with children and teens. Those who call Living Hope home live in the surrounding community and throughout the city.

Living Hope exists to help people become what Jesus envisions. We desire to be a community of people who are passionately devoted to God, deeply committed to each other, and relentlessly focused on the lost, what we commonly refer to as UP, IN and OUT.

Reporting to the Lead Pastor and working with our staff and volunteer teams, the position will oversee all creative and technical arts ministries with the goal of furthering the mission and vision of Living Hope. The Worship and Creative Arts Pastor will collaborate with the Lead and Associate Pastor to develop art, music, sermon, and other creative elements that effectively communicate a “Big Idea” and a relevant and practical application in each worship gathering. The Worship and Creative Arts Pastor will be a leader of leaders, someone who develops teams and empowers them to lead. This position will also oversee Living Hope’s online congregation by developing a strategy and team of volunteers who are focused on growing our online congregation. 

The successful candidate will:

  • Have a passionate devotion to God that is evidenced in their character and actions.
  • Have a deep sense of calling and passion for worship ministries, the arts and music.
  • Identify with the mission, vision, and strategies of Living Hope Alliance Church.
  • Be a team player with a proven track record serving on a team as well as building and leading teams of volunteers.
  • Have a post-secondary degree; preference will be given to those with an accredited degree focused on music and/or worship ministry.
  • Be licensable with the Christian & Missionary Alliance in Canada
  • Become a member of Living Hope Alliance Church.
  • 3-5 years of ministry experience in a similar role.
  • A Canadian citizen or eligible to work in Canada.
